Can I Stop the Foreclosure Process of My Home?

0

Consult a foreclosure lawyer or assistance program right away if you know you will be unable to make your payments. The bank will have its own staff of attorneys, so do not go into the financial dispute unprepared. Try to find an attorney who has experience with current foreclosure laws. The foreclosure laws are changed often, so your lawyer must be familiar with the latest regulations. Do your own research independently of your lawyer. Hiring an attorney to help you stop the foreclosure process of your home does not mean you can stop learning about your case. You do not want to pay expensive fees every time you have to call and ask the lawyer about your rights. Being aware of the applicable foreclosures laws will also help you from making any mistakes during the foreclosure proceedings. Follow-up with the attorney frequently to get updates on your case.
